Job Description

SEO Specialist

Are you ready to join a dynamic and growing team? We're looking for a talented SEO Specialist to support our marketing efforts! In this role, you will be instrumental in helping our partners build and implement effective SEO strategies to improve their website content, drive traffic, and optimize performance.

What You'll Do:

Collaborate with Franchisees: Understand business goals, target audiences, and local market trends to create customized SEO strategies.
Guide SEO Implementation: Provide support and expert advice to franchisees on SEO best practices for their websites.
Conduct Keyword Research: Analyze and identify high-performing keywords that resonate with our target audience.
Optimize Website Content: Apply SEO techniques to improve content and ranking, including URL structure, redirects, and canonical tags.
Create Optimized Pages: Develop and design web pages that are both SEO-friendly and aligned with brand standards.
Track Performance: Use analytics tools to measure, report, and adjust SEO initiatives and campaigns for maximum impact.
Collaborate with Teams: Work with content and marketing teams to integrate SEO into new content creation.
Stay Ahead of Trends: Keep up with the latest SEO trends, algorithm changes, and emerging digital technologies to ensure competitive advantage.
